House creates Tennessee Transportation Financing Authority to speed choice-lane projects
Summary
The House approved Senate Bill 6 to create the Tennessee Transportation Financing Authority, a conduit issuer intended to help finance transportation projects under the 2023 Transportation Modernization Act; sponsors said the authority will not obligate the state for private partners' debts and will include a sunset provision.
NASHVILLE — The Tennessee House on Jan. 30 approved Senate Bill 6, which creates the Tennessee Transportation Financing Authority as a conduit issuer to finance projects authorized under the Transportation Modernization Act of 2023.
Representative Greg Garrett, the bill’s House sponsor, said the authority will operate like the state funding board and act as a qualified public entity to allow private partners and qualified public entities to draw down federal financing and other investment opportunities for projects such as choice lanes.
